Detection of histological type and genetic mutation in lung cancer using ion mobility spectrometry

Not Applicable
Conditions
To investigate if IMS can diagnosis histological type and genetic mutation using volatile organic compounds (VOCs) in patients with lung cancer.

Exclusion Criteria

1) To refuse to give informed consent 2) Lung cancer of unknown histological type 3) Patients with no diagnosis of lung cancer 4) Patients who are pregnant, possibly pregnant, or lactating. 5) Patients with renal failure. (serum creatinine > 2.0 mg/dL, BUN > 30mg/dl) 6) AST or ALT > 100IU 7) Patients with severe diabetes, hyperlipidemia or hyperuricemia 8) Patients who are judged inappropriate by the doctor in charge.
